Skip to content
Discussion options

You must be logged in to vote

سلام. در نسخه فعلی کتابخانه، تا جایی که از کد مشخص است، متد popup/alert برای CallbackQuery پیاده‌سازی نشده است.

در bale/_callbackquery.py کلاس CallbackQuery فقط این داده‌ها را نگه می‌دارد:

id
from_user / user
message
inline_message_id
data

ولی متدی مثل answer(), answer_callback_query() یا گزینه‌ای مثل show_alert ندارد. در Bot هم متد جداگانه‌ای برای answer کردن callback query دیده نمی‌شود. مثال examples/inline_markup.py هم برای callback فقط از این روش استفاده کرده است:

@client.handle(CallbackQueryHandler(Data("help")))
async def on_callback(callback: CallbackQuery):
    return await callback.message.reply("...")

پس فعلاً با همین کتابخانه می‌توانید بعد از کلیک، پیام جدید بفرستید یا پیام قبل…

Replies: 2 comments

Comment options

You must be logged in to vote
0 replies
Answer selected by kian-ahmadian
Comment options

You must be logged in to vote
0 replies
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Category
Q&A
Labels
duplicate This issue or pull request already exists question ❓ Further information is requested persian People inside the issue speak in persian language
3 participants